Rural Health Research Centers are committed to providing timely, quality national research on the most pressing rural health issues, often exploring the same topics from various perspectives. Gateway has developed Rural Health Research Recaps to identify the key findings from all of the research centers on specific rural health topics. These resources (two of two) provide summaries of their most recent research on pediatric healthcare access, insurance status, and health outcomes in rural communities.
